Arabic numerals are 1, 2, 3, and so on. Funnily, in Arabic, these numbers are actually called “Indian numbers”. Unlike the letters of the alphabet, Arabic numbers are written from left to right. You can see the similarity between the English and Arabic numbers. It’s no wonder that English numerals evolved from these. For each Arabic letter you can click to get more information, such as descriptions how to use the letter with examples of …The Arabic alphabet. The letters in the Arabic alphabet are connected. Therefore, each letter has two or four different shapes. What shape to use depends on whether the letter is in the beginning, middle or end of the word, and what other letters surround it. To watch the Arabic Alphabet teaching video a... guitar song guitar song The Arabic alphabet can be traced back to the Nabataean alphabet used to write Nabataean. The first known text in the Arabic alphabet is a late 4th-century inscription from Jabal Ramm (50 km east of ‘Aqabah) in Jordan. The Arabic alphabet can be encoded using several character sets, including ISO-8859-6, Windows-1256, and Unicode.Additional Consonants. There are two additional consonants which are not part of the alphabet proper: hamzaŧ (ء) and tāĀ marbūTaŧ (ة). hamzaŧ (ء).
